Quick recap of some news we broke in this week’s New Times music newsletter (sign up here): The Cover Up is playing its last show tonight.
The melodic hardcore band was signed to Modern Art Records, which maintains an office in Phoenix but which has seen its owner and production guru move to New York, along with its most prominent band, Miniature Tigers. The veteran hardcore act has been together for six years and won a Best of Phoenix award for their super weird appearance in an Australian ban’s TV commercial last year.
The last show is tonight at The Clubhouse in Tempe. Listen and mourn below.Through the Darkness (Exclusiv…
